I want to do an ODBC database query using values from the spreadsheet in the
query. I created the query in MS Query using typical values. Then in MS
Query, I set up parameter and ran the query. Everything worked well. Then
when I hit the button to return the data to Excel, MS Query went away as
usual but Excel returns the error: [ODBC Driver manager][ODBC]Driver does not
support this function.

I don't understand why, if the query works in MS Query, why it won't work in
Excel. They both use the same driver manager, don't they?
